Programmeren in VB&VBA: verschil tussen versies

Verwijderde inhoud Toegevoegde inhoud
Regel 72:
</source>
 
== Woordenlijst ==
 
: Tab-teken
Het kan handig zijn allerlei codes van Visual Basic te verzamelen. Deze lijst kan namelijk een belangrijke steun zijn bij het programmeren. Hieronder een woordenlijst met codes in Visual Basic. U wordt vriendelijk uitgenodigd codes toe te voegen.
 
===Algemene simpele opdrachten===
* '''Sub ''hier titel''()''' : titel van de macro (komt helemaal bovenaan)
* '''Selection.TypeText Text:="(''de tekst'')"''' : op de plaats van de cursor komt de tekst
* '''ActiveDocument.Paragraphs.Count''' : regels tellen
* '''ActiveDocument.Save''' : opslaan
* '''ActiveDocument.PrintOut Copies:=(''getal'')''' : een aantal keer afdrukken
* '''ActiveDocument.Printout Range:=wdPrintCurrentPage''' : uitsluitend huidige pagina printen (range betekent afdrukbereik)
* '''Documents.Save''' : alle geopende documenten worden opgeslagen
* '''Documents(''1'').Save''' : eerste document in verzameling wordt opgeslagen (1 te vervangen door ieder gewenst getal, zo slaat 2 het tweede document op)
* '''Documents.Add''' : nieuw document
* '''Selection.Copy''' : selectie wordt in het Microsoft klembord opgeslagen
* '''ActiveDocument.Range(''0, 20'').Select''' : eerste 20 tekens van open document worden geselecteerd (0, 20 te vervangen door ieder gewenst getal)
* '''Workbooks.Add''' : nieuwe werkmap (Excel)
* '''Sheets.PrintOut''' : alle bladen in werkmap worden afgedrukt (Excel)
* '''ActiveCell.Value''' : inhoud actieve cel wordt uitgelezen (Excel)
* '''Range("''A1:A5''").Formula = "''woord''"''' : cellen A1 tot en met A5 worden met een bepaald woord gevuld (Excel, A1:A5 te vervangen door ieder gewenste cel)
* '''Selection.TypeText''' : tekst in nieuw document plaatsen
* '''''formuliernaam''.Show''' : formulier wordt getoond
* '''Selection.TypeParagraph''' : nieuwe alinea wordt begonnen
* '''End Sub''' : einde van de macro
 
===VBA constanten===
 
* '''vbCrLf''' : regelterugloop en regelinvoer
* '''vbCr''' : regelterugloop
* '''vbLf''' : regelinvoer
* '''vbNewLine''' : automatisch één van bovenstaande, afhankelijk van het besturingssysteem
* '''vbTab''' : Tab-teken
 
===VBA functies===
Informatie afkomstig van https://nl.wikibooks.org Wikibooks NL.
Wikibooks NL is onderdeel van de wikimediafoundation.